With a DMP, you make one monthly payment to the credit rating therapy company. Those funds are after that distributed to lenders of your unsafe financial obligations, such as credit score cards and installment finances. The firm deals with your lenders to decrease rates of interest or waive charges, however some financial institutions may refuse such concessions.

A debt combination loan combines your qualified financial debts right into one brand-new finance. It can help you pay for financial obligation if you're able to protect a funding price that's less than the typical price of the accounts you're combining. You must refrain from racking up debt on those freshly cleared accounts or your debt could grow also greater.

You might require it if your financial institution or a collection firm ever before tries to collect on the financial debt in the future. When a lending institution forgives $600 or even more, they are called for to send you Kind 1099-C.

Debt forgiveness or settlement practically constantly injures your credit report. Anytime you work out a debt for less than you owe, it may appear as "worked out" on your credit history record and impact your credit report score for seven years from the day of settlement. Your credit history can likewise drop considerably in the months leading to the mercy if you fall back on payments.

The OIC considers a number of factors, consisting of the taxpayer's revenue, costs, property equity, and capacity to pay. Effectively discussing an OIC can be intricate, needing an extensive understanding of the internal revenue service's standards and a strong disagreement for why your deal straightens with your capacity to pay. It's crucial to note that not all applications are accepted, and the process calls for thorough financial disclosure.

The IRS examines your total monetary scenario, including your revenue, expenditures, property equity, and capacity to pay. You need to likewise be current with all declaring and repayment demands and not remain in an open insolvency case. The internal revenue service also considers your compliance background, reviewing whether you have a document of prompt filing and paying taxes in previous years.

The application procedure for a Deal in Concession involves numerous thorough actions. You should complete and send IRS Kind 656, the Deal in Concession application, and Form 433-A (OIC), a collection information declaration for people. These forms require comprehensive financial information, including details about your income, financial debts, costs, and assets.

Back tax obligations, which are overdue tax obligations from previous years, can significantly boost your complete internal revenue service debt if not resolved promptly. This financial debt can build up rate of interest and late repayment charges, making the initial quantity owed a lot bigger with time. Failing to pay back tax obligations can cause the IRS taking enforcement actions, such as issuing a tax lien or levy against your property.

It is very important to attend to back tax obligations immediately, either by paying the full amount owed or by arranging a layaway plan with the internal revenue service. By taking aggressive actions, you can prevent the accumulation of added interest and fines, and protect against a lot more aggressive collection actions by the internal revenue service.



One usual reason is the belief that the taxpayer can pay the complete quantity either as a swelling sum or with a repayment plan. The IRS likewise thinks about the taxpayer's income, costs, property equity, and future earning capacity. If these factors indicate that the taxpayer can afford to pay greater than the offered quantity, the IRS is likely to deny the deal.
